Specifications:
1. Input: 220 ± 10% Volts AC, 50/60 Hz, single phase.
2. Output-Voltage. 50KV
3. Output frequency: 0.1Hz, 0.05Hz, 0.02Hz.
4. Stability of frequency: Fluctuation < 0.5%
5. Measurement accuracy: ± 3%.
6. Positive and negative voltage peak errors: ≤ 3%.
7. Voltage waveform distortion: ≤ 5%
8. Construction: In two units: Controller and Booster...
9. Ambient conditions of use: Temperature Indoor and outdoor: -10ºC to + 50ºC.
10. Humidity: ≤ 85%
Features:
★ Data of current, voltage, wave form can be directly sampled at high voltage side, so the data is real and accurate.
★ Overvoltage protection: If the output exceeds the set limit of voltage, the instrument will shut-down to protect itself, the actuation time is less than 20ms.
★ Overcurrent protection: it is high-low voltage dual protection in the design, the accurate shut-down protection can be made according to the set value at high voltage side; If the current on low voltage side exceeds the rated current, the instrument will take shut-down protection, the actuation time are both less than 20ms.
★ A high voltage output protective resistor is provided in the voltage boost body in the design and this eliminates the need of additional protective resistor connected outside
